Output ed5a75848575e4bd6cb31d07fd53a63f56c3fde135b16c5c11941fd77c3beba4:1

value
6983139877902
script pubkey
OP_0 OP_PUSHBYTES_20 2ae271c314a3d269c863db34a9951f813f18836d
address
tb1q9t38rsc550fxnjrrmv62n9glsyl33qmd0t6x63
transaction
ed5a75848575e4bd6cb31d07fd53a63f56c3fde135b16c5c11941fd77c3beba4
confirmations
186607
spent
true